> since 2.1.3 my BIOS clock stops when I power off the system.
> (ie. rebooting shows clock being set to last power off time
> instead of correct time).
> Is it just a faulted battery or a new kernel feature ? (or my

Now that is odd, you should lose the time on power off if the battery is
flat. I think that there could be just enough power comming from it to
maintain the current state, but not enough to let it work. I could be
wrong, but I'd replace the battery ...
